Who is a Podiatrist?
A podiatrist is a healthcare professional dedicated to diagnosing and treating conditions related to the feet, ankles, and lower legs. These specialists are often your go-to for anything from minor foot discomforts to more complex conditions affecting your mobility and overall well-being.

How Podiatrists Can Help
Podiatrists are trained to provide a variety of treatments, from conservative approaches like orthotics and physical therapy to more advanced interventions like surgery. They also focus on preventative care, helping you maintain healthy feet through proper footwear, regular check-ups, and lifestyle advice.
